Waiting for heads-tails versus heads-heads
You flip a fair coin repeatedly.
- On average, how many flips until you first see heads immediately followed by tails (the pattern HT)?
- On average, how many flips until you first see heads immediately followed by heads (HH)?
- Both patterns have probability 1/4 on any given pair of flips. Why are the waiting times different?
Show a hint
After a heads, if the next flip is tails, HT is complete. After a heads, if the next flip is tails, the hunt for HH has to start again from nothing. Write the expected times with a small recursion.
